2011 Cadillac CTS-V coupe

All new for 2011, GM will be releasing a 2-door version of the ever popular Cadillac CTS-V. Like the sedan, the CTS-V coupe will harbor the massive 6.2liter supercharged V8 GM powerplant rated at 556hp and 551ft-lbs. of torque. GM will offer both a 6-speed paddle-shifting automatic and a traditional 6-speed manual transmission.

19" staggered Aluminum wheels come stock

Electronic door mechanisms eliminate the need for protruding door handles

The sporty cockpit features a Suede-wrapped steering wheel and shift knob

Electronics include a large retractable navigation screen, 40-gig hard drive and Bose surround-sound audio

Center-mounted exhaust

Numbers?
Curb weight: Heavy (close to 4,000lbs.)
Horsepower/Torque: 556hp/551 ft-lbs.
Top speed: 191mph
0-60mph: 3.9s
Price: ~$62,990

The new CTS-V coupe aims to compete in the luxury sports car segment commonly populated by German automakers. Is the "V" worth it's hefty price considering a new Audi S5 sells for $10,000 less? Only time will tell...
